Driving Into the Future: The Rise of Blockchain Autonomous Cars

In recent years, the combination of blockchain technology and autonomous cars has garnered significant attention and interest. This innovative pairing has the potential to revolutionize the automotive industry as we know it. Blockchain autonomous cars refer to vehicles that utilize blockchain technology to operate autonomously, without the need for human intervention. This groundbreaking technology is set to redefine the way we commute, travel, and interact with vehicles in the near future.
One of the key benefits of blockchain autonomous cars is the increased security and transparency they offer. Blockchain technology provides a secure and immutable ledger that records every transaction and interaction within the autonomous car system. This means that data such as driving history, maintenance records, and software updates are securely stored and cannot be tampered with. This level of transparency and security is crucial for ensuring the safety and reliability of autonomous vehicles on the road.
Another significant advantage of blockchain autonomous cars is their ability to facilitate peer-to-peer transactions. With blockchain technology, autonomous cars can communicate and transact with other vehicles, infrastructure, and even pedestrians in real-time. This opens up a wide range of possibilities, such as sharing rides, exchanging data, and even making payments for services seamlessly and securely. The decentralized nature of blockchain technology also eliminates the need for intermediaries, reducing costs and increasing efficiency.
Furthermore, blockchain autonomous cars have the potential to revolutionize the concept of car ownership. Through blockchain-based smart contracts, users can access autonomous vehicles on a pay-per-use basis, without the need for traditional car ownership. This can lead to reduced traffic congestion, lower emissions, and overall more sustainable transportation systems. Additionally, the use of blockchain technology can enable autonomous cars to self-manage their maintenance, insurance, and other operational tasks, further streamlining the user experience.
